Check eBay under "brass balls". They have all sizes, blind tapped. Ain't
cheap, though. I put a 1/4-20 screw through a coupling nut and threaded it
into the brass ball. I secured the coupling nut in a wire lug which I bought
at an electrical supply shop and mounted all on a stand-off insulator. Looks
pretty good.
